    Despite the fact that nowadays many popular countries with tourists, such as Egypt, Turkey, Dominican Republic, Bulgaria, Greece and Abkhazia offer many hotels and boarding houses for a pleasant and comfortable holiday, Cuba still remains the country in which children are provided with the best rest. It’s not for nothing that many families with children strive to go on vacation to Cuba.

    An undoubted advantage is that to visit this country it is absolutely not necessary to obtain a visa, which is very convenient. After all, going on holiday with a child to a visa-seeking country means that you will have to collect a huge package of documents, especially if you are not going there with your entire family.

    Cuba is also attractive because it has a very good, gentle and comfortable entry into the water, which is very important for relaxing with children, snow-white, gorgeous beaches and practically no cold currents. Near the shore, the water is always warm, which is very comfortable for children to swim in. In addition, most local hotels operate on an all-inclusive basis, 24 hours a day, and in many hotels children under 12 years of age stay free of charge.

    The island of Cuba is basically every traveler's dream. It is the largest island in the entire West Indies. Any visitor to Cuba immediately becomes indescribably delighted with the diversity of its picturesque nature. Prices are low here and it is very convenient to relax with children. This country has a temperate climate and the heat is quite easily tolerated here. Havana is consistently considered the most visited Cuban resort. Unique plants, tropics, picturesque rivers, murmuring and thundering waterfalls fascinate even the most experienced travelers.

    The only time when you should not fly to Cuba with children is the period from May to October. This season in Cuba is very rainy. Since the climate on the island is moderately tropical, the water temperature here does not drop below +25°C at any time of the year. This circumstance, without a doubt, makes holidays in Cuba very popular. The air temperature here in winter stays at +19°C, and in summer it sometimes rises to +35°C.

    When going on vacation to Cuba with children, you should carefully choose a hotel. There are quite a decent number of hotels there that have a family program. In such hotels, the restaurant menu will definitely include food for children, and you can rest assured that all the dishes will be very tasty and healthy. At your first request, they will definitely put a crib in your room, and in addition, such hotels must have a lot of children's entertainment, children's pools with small slides, children's animators, and sometimes a children's disco.

    The only thing you should remember when going on vacation to some Cuban hotel is that the climate in this country is hot and humid, so mosquitoes and midges may be found here. Therefore, be sure to take the necessary protective equipment with you. Don't forget also about Panama hats and special shoes for children, which will reliably protect delicate children's skin from coral fragments.

    Try not to go to wild beaches with children - there may be sea urchins, moray eels and other dangerous inhabitants of the Atlantic Ocean. Still, on hotel beaches, special employees regularly monitor the cleanliness of the water. And also, since the flight to Cuba is quite long - 11 hours, try to think in advance what you will do with your child during this time - games, films, books and the like.     Our family with two children, 4 and 8 years old, vacationed from June 22 to July 11 in Cuba, Iberostar Tainos Hotel. Upon arrival in Cuba there was a surprise - one of our three suitcases did not arrive. And along with us, about 10 more people lost their suitcases. After 5 days it was delivered to us; fortunately, it contained the least necessary things that we could live without.
    The weather is very good! The heat is over +30, which is what is needed to warm up the old seeds. There were rains almost every day, but most often short, warm, after which everything dried quickly, they did not interfere with rest. Only once did it rain for 3 hours after lunch, but even here it was possible to find a way out: I arranged for the children to play under the roof on the terrace of the mini-club, I myself read a book in a bar nearby and drank some tea.
    The food in the restaurant was quite good; fruits regularly included papaya, pineapple and mango. I tried guava a couple of times, but didn’t like it. Among the exotic varieties, they offered cassava, a vegetable similar to potatoes in taste and shape, but more tender.
    We had enough entertainment - swimming in the sea, then in the pool, participating in numerous games that the animators organized on the beach, dancing every evening, and then an interesting costume show. My husband went diving, went out to local shopping once to buy souvenirs, and excursions, of course. At this point we had a blast - we traveled a lot, I think. In total, our family’s assets include:
    1. Crucero del Sol - we went with the children, it was a trip on a catamaran, we visited the island of Cayo Blanco, here we swam with fish, visited the dolphinarium.
    2. Havana special - my husband went alone, I stayed at the hotel with the children, he told me about visiting Havana, the same excursion included a visit to the Tropicana show, he returned at almost 2.30 am.
    3. I attended the Tropicana show in Varadero alone; they offer dinner and then a standard performance: mass dancing and a change of luxurious costumes. To be honest, I wasn't very impressed, because... Before this, I had already been watching similar dances staged by our hotel’s animators for 2 weeks and was already fed up.
    4. Guama Vapor - we traveled with children, the excursion included a visit to the museum of old steam locomotives, then we were taken for a ride on one such steam locomotive to show the sugar cane plantations, then a visit to a small local museum, a visit to a crocodile farm, a visit to an Indian village, a boat ride . There are a lot of impressions!
    5. Cayo Largo is an excursion by plane to an island with white sand and azure sea. Also a catamaran ride, a visit to the island of iguanas, a dolphin show, and lobster tasting. Departure from the hotel (scary to say!) at 5.35, return at 20 o’clock, but overall I liked it.
    6. Jeepsafari - I went with my elder, this excursion impressed me the most, it was the most intense. In addition to a jeep ride, there is a boat ride, swimming in grottoes where the water temperature is no higher than +20, horse riding, the eldest also managed to ride a bull, a visit to the city of Matanzas, the opportunity to take pictures with a crocodile and a snake. It was just a holiday for the child!

    Holidays in Cuba with children. Tips for tourists

    Most tourists with children who have visited Cuba claim that this country is one of the best places to holiday with children, and the most difficult challenge of the entire trip is the 12-hour flight. You can get to Varadero or Havana by direct flights from Moscow or with transfers in Paris, Frankfurt, Amsterdam or Madrid. In the latter case, the trip to Cuba will take an average of 16-20 hours.

    Why is it so attractive for tourists to spend holidays with children at the sea on Liberty Island?

    Firstly, the weather and swimming conditions. Despite the tropical latitudes, the “velvet season” in Cuba is quite long and comfortable.

    The best period for a holiday with children in Cuba is from October to May, when the summer heat is not so strong and the rainy season ends.

    The water temperature throughout the coast at any time of the year does not fall below +25 degrees, and therefore comfortable swimming is guaranteed for your child, especially since most of the beach areas in Cuba are sandy and have a gentle entrance to the sea. In general, the beaches of Liberty Island are an ideal place for a children's beach holiday - with delicate white sand, shallow, clean water, with warm clear water in which exotic fish splash.

    The second argument in favor of choosing Cuba as a resort for families with children is comfort and safety. Especially for those who prefer to relax with the whole family, there are family hotels in Cuba. Their infrastructure and list of services provided fully satisfy the requirements of tourists with children. The hotel room is equipped with a cot for a child, and among the children's entertainment in the hotel there is a swimming pool, a playground and animator services.

    While the children are having fun, their parents can devote time to themselves and go to the sauna, bathhouse, restaurant, go to a beauty salon or dance at a disco.

    The crime rate in the country is very low, and in relation to travelers it is even close to zero, so you don’t have to worry about safety with a child in Cuba. The level of medicine in Cuba is also high.

    The best holidays with children in Cuba are in Havana, Varadero, Holguin, Santiago de Cuba, and on the island of Cayo Guillermo.

    Some resort areas have zoos, aquariums and dolphinariums. The show program of sea lions and dolphins in the dolphinarium, which is located on the beach area of ​​Rancho Luna in Cienfuegos, is in great demand.

    Children in Cuba are treated very well, you will feel this immediately upon arrival. They will always help you and create all the conditions so that you and your child feel as comfortable as possible.

    There will be no problems with food for children anywhere in Cuba, since the island has a well-developed network of state restaurants that serve dishes of Creole, Spanish, German, Mexican and other cuisine. At the same time, you can always agree with the chef to prepare the dish according to your individual wishes.

    But it is worth knowing that baby food in Cuba is in great short supply, so if you are coming here with a baby, then stock up on jars of baby food that are familiar to him for the entire trip. In addition, you need to take with you on your trip the necessary medications, children's clothing, and sun protection products.

    For prevention purposes, some doctors recommend getting vaccinated against hepatitis A.

    Among the safety measures that should be followed while on vacation - always wear a hat for your child and use creams with a high degree of protection against ultraviolet radiation; Don't drink tap water. It is better to buy bottled, mineral or juice; Do not eat in small cheap restaurants; the quality of food there often leaves much to be desired.

    Pros of holidays with children in Cuba.

    1. To visit this country there is no need to obtain a visa, which is convenient. Usually, when taking a child abroad to a visa-seeking country, a considerable package of documents is required, which in turn frightens parents, especially those who are not traveling with a full complement.

    2. Gorgeous snow-white beaches with a good gentle entry into the water, there are no cold currents here, the water near the shore is always warm, which is an ideal condition for swimming children.

    3. Most hotels operate on an all-inclusive basis; as a rule, this concept is valid for 24 hours.

    4. Many hotels provide all the conditions for families with children: mini club, children's animation, baby food, babysitting services and much more. While relaxing in such a hotel, the child will not be bored, and adults will be able to devote some time to themselves.

    5. Many hotels accommodate children under 12 years of age completely free of charge.

    Beach at the resort of Varadero

    Disadvantages of holidaying with children in Cuba.

    1. The flight to Cuba takes 11 hours, which may be impossible with a child; not every parent will be able to keep their child occupied for such a long time, and children can have a very hard time withstanding such a flight, so you should think twice about flying to Cuba with your child or not. Most adults do not dare to undertake such an experiment and choose closer holiday destinations, such as Turkey, Cyprus, Spain, Bulgaria and others.

    2. When choosing a hotel, pay attention to its focus; in Cuba there are many accommodation facilities aimed exclusively at youth recreation; if you stay in one with a child, you simply will not be able to relax properly. Constant loud music and noise will cause serious discomfort. Take this very seriously.

    3. Do not swim on wild beaches; moray eels, sea urchins and other inhabitants of the Atlantic Ocean live here. When vacationing with a child, use only the hotel beach; special staff constantly clean the water from such unpleasant surprises.

    4. It is very easy to burn in Cuba, so be sure to take the highest protection creams, especially for children’s delicate skin. It is better to wear a T-shirt on your child to avoid serious burns.

    5. There are no water parks or all kinds of amusement parks in Cuba.

    6. Don’t forget to take mosquito repellent with you; you may not be able to buy them on site.

    What to see with a child in Cuba.

    Cuba has a rich excursion program, but it is still aimed at adults rather than children. From all this diversity, I will highlight those places that will be interesting not only to adults, but also to children, since we are primarily concerned with their leisure time.

    1. A real Jurassic Park (Valle de la Prehistoria), it is located in the town of Santiago de Cuba. All the inhabitants of that period, all kinds of dinosaurs and pterodactyls are presented here in the form of sculptures.

    2. There are several dolphinariums in Cuba, on the coast of Varadero, as well as in the towns of Cienfuegos and Cardenas. As you can see, there is plenty to choose from.

    3. In the town of Ciego de Avila you can ride horses, as well as change into more comfortable carts.

    4. Turtle farm in Cayo Largo.

    5. Near the Varadero resort there is a crocodile nursery where you can feed them chicken and take memorable photographs.
